heater core replacement part

hey guys i just had to replace my heater core and auto zone oreillys and advanced auto all tried to sell me an aluminum heater core that wasnt the right one even tho the part number was right

i got lucky and called napa/auto tire and parts store and they had a copper one that fit in the factory spot

just a heads up

The general one that doesn't fit is
Part number 399083

The napa part number is 6603284

Just for the record napa s part does have the bad part number on it also but it's a secondary number

The napa number fits !
